Demystifying Software: An Introduction to its Inner Workings

Software, the invisible force driving our digital world, often feels like a mystery. But grasping its inner workings doesn't require a degree in computer science. At its core, software is a set of instructions that tell a computer what to do. These instructions are written in scripts that humans can understand, and they form the basis of everything from simple calculators to complex software.

  • By breaking down software into its fundamental elements, we can gain a clearer view of how it works.
  • Procedures form the heart of software, providing step-by-step solutions to specific tasks
  • Data, the raw material that software processes, is organized in various formats.

Demystifying software empowers us to engage with technology more effectively. It allows us to value the intricacy behind our digital experiences and opens doors to creating our own software solutions.
